Ramsay Generale De Sante
Ramsay Generale de Sante SA, formerly Generale de Sante SA (GDS), is a France-based company engaged in the provision of private hospital healthcare services. The Company offers a range of hospital services and, in partnership with independent medical specialists, delivers a spectrum of care services, including oncology and radiation therapy; care for alcohol abuse and obesity; rehabilitation, such as cardiac rehabilitation and orthopedic and neurological reeducation, and diagnostics, such as medical imaging and analysis. In addition, the Company develops a care package, offering care with personal support, before, during and after hospitalization. The Company operates approximately 75 centers and institutions in France. The Company operates through a number of subsidiaries, such as HPM Hopital Prive Metropole SAS. Ramsay Health Care (UK) Ltd is the major shareholder of the Company.
